source: tags/14.3/make/iptables/Config.in @ 201

Letzte Änderung dieser Datei seit 201 war 201, erstellt von kriegaex vor 11 Jahren

Quick bugfix for fresh release in order to avoid an early patch:
Adding forgotten Config.in file for iptables - embarrassing… #-)

Dateigröße: 10.0 KB
Zeile 
1config DS_PACKAGE_IPTABLES
2    bool "Iptables 1.3.6"
3    default n
4    help
5        Netfilter/iptables
6
7        Netfilter is the set of hooks within the Linux kernel for intercepting
8        and manipulating network packets. The best-known component on top of
9        netfilter is the firewall which filters packets, but the hooks are also
10        used by a component which performs network address translation, and by
11        another which provides ipchains backwards compatibility. These
12        components are usually Loadable Kernel Modules.
13
14        iptables is the name of the user space tool by which administrators
15        create rules for the packet filtering and NAT modules. While technically
16        iptables is merely the tool which controls the packet filtering and NAT
17        components within the kernel, the name iptables is often used to refer
18        to the entire infrastructure, including netfilter, connection tracking
19        and NAT, as well as the tool itself. iptables is a standard part of all
20        modern Linux distributions.
21
22# Include here for a cleaner menu structure (list packages before modules/libs)
23source make/firewall-cgi/Config.in
24
25config DS_PACKAGE_IPTABLES_KERNEL_MODULES
26    bool "Iptables kernel modules"
27    requires DS_PACKAGE_IPTABLES
28    default n
29    help
30        Linux kernel modules for iptables
31
32        Please note that some kernel modules have corresponding shared libraries
33        and vice versa, so please make sure to select both of them, if they are
34        needed for your purpose.
35
36menu "Select kernel modules"
37    requires DS_PACKAGE_IPTABLES_KERNEL_MODULES
38config DS_MODULE_ip_conntrack_ftp
39    bool "ip_conntrack_ftp.ko"
40    select DS_MODULE_ip_conntrack
41    default n
42config DS_MODULE_ip_conntrack_h323
43    bool "ip_conntrack_h323.ko"
44    select DS_MODULE_ip_conntrack
45    default n
46config DS_MODULE_ip_conntrack_irc
47    bool "ip_conntrack_irc.ko"
48    select DS_MODULE_ip_conntrack
49    default n
50config DS_MODULE_ip_conntrack
51    bool "ip_conntrack.ko"
52    default n
53config DS_MODULE_ip_conntrack_pptp
54    bool "ip_conntrack_pptp.ko"
55    select DS_MODULE_ip_conntrack_proto_gre
56    default n
57config DS_MODULE_ip_conntrack_proto_esp
58    bool "ip_conntrack_proto_esp.ko"
59    select DS_MODULE_ip_conntrack
60    default n
61config DS_MODULE_ip_conntrack_proto_gre
62    bool "ip_conntrack_proto_gre.ko"
63    select DS_MODULE_ip_conntrack
64    default n
65config DS_MODULE_ip_conntrack_rpc_tcp
66    bool "ip_conntrack_rpc_tcp.ko"
67    select DS_MODULE_ip_conntrack
68    default n
69config DS_MODULE_ip_conntrack_rpc_udp
70    bool "ip_conntrack_rpc_udp.ko"
71    select DS_MODULE_ip_conntrack
72    default n
73config DS_MODULE_ip_conntrack_tftp
74    bool "ip_conntrack_tftp.ko"
75    select DS_MODULE_ip_conntrack
76    default n
77config DS_MODULE_ip_nat_ftp
78    bool "ip_nat_ftp.ko"
79    select DS_MODULE_iptable_nat
80    default n
81config DS_MODULE_ip_nat_h323
82    bool "ip_nat_h323.ko"
83    select DS_MODULE_iptable_nat
84    default n
85config DS_MODULE_ip_nat_irc
86    bool "ip_nat_irc.ko"
87    select DS_MODULE_iptable_nat
88    default n
89config DS_MODULE_ip_nat_pptp
90    bool "ip_nat_pptp.ko"
91    select DS_MODULE_ip_conntrack_proto_gre
92    select DS_MODULE_iptable_nat
93    default n
94config DS_MODULE_ip_nat_proto_esp
95    bool "ip_nat_proto_esp.ko"
96    select DS_MODULE_iptable_nat
97    default n
98config DS_MODULE_ip_nat_proto_gre
99    bool "ip_nat_proto_gre.ko"
100    select DS_MODULE_iptable_nat
101    default n
102config DS_MODULE_ip_nat_tftp
103    bool "ip_nat_tftp.ko"
104    select DS_MODULE_iptable_nat
105    default n
106config DS_MODULE_iptable_filter
107    bool "iptable_filter.ko"
108    select DS_MODULE_ip_tables
109    default n
110config DS_MODULE_iptable_mangle
111    bool "iptable_mangle.ko"
112    select DS_MODULE_ip_tables
113    default n
114config DS_MODULE_iptable_nat
115    bool "iptable_nat.ko"
116    select DS_MODULE_ip_conntrack
117    select DS_MODULE_ip_tables
118    default n
119config DS_MODULE_ip_tables
120    bool "ip_tables.ko"
121    default n
122config DS_MODULE_ipt_CFG
123    bool "ipt_CFG.ko"
124    select DS_MODULE_ip_tables
125    default n
126config DS_MODULE_ipt_connmark
127    bool "ipt_connmark.ko"
128    select DS_MODULE_ip_conntrack
129    select DS_MODULE_ip_tables
130    default n
131config DS_MODULE_ipt_CONNMARK
132    bool "ipt_CONNMARK.ko"
133    select DS_MODULE_ip_conntrack
134    select DS_MODULE_ip_tables
135    default n
136config DS_MODULE_ipt_conntrack
137    bool "ipt_conntrack.ko"
138    select DS_MODULE_ip_conntrack
139    select DS_MODULE_ip_tables
140    default n
141config DS_MODULE_ipt_helper
142    bool "ipt_helper.ko"
143    select DS_MODULE_ip_conntrack
144    select DS_MODULE_ip_tables
145    default n
146config DS_MODULE_ipt_ipp2p
147    bool "ipt_ipp2p.ko"
148    select DS_MODULE_ip_tables
149    default n
150config DS_MODULE_ipt_iprange
151    bool "ipt_iprange.ko"
152    select DS_MODULE_ip_tables
153    default n
154config DS_MODULE_ipt_length
155    bool "ipt_length.ko"
156    select DS_MODULE_ip_tables
157    default n
158config DS_MODULE_ipt_limit
159    bool "ipt_limit.ko"
160    select DS_MODULE_ip_tables
161    default n
162config DS_MODULE_ipt_LOG
163    bool "ipt_LOG.ko"
164    select DS_MODULE_ip_tables
165    default n
166config DS_MODULE_ipt_mac
167    bool "ipt_mac.ko"
168    select DS_MODULE_ip_tables
169    default n
170config DS_MODULE_ipt_mark
171    bool "ipt_mark.ko"
172    select DS_MODULE_ip_tables
173    default n
174config DS_MODULE_ipt_MARK
175    bool "ipt_MARK.ko"
176    select DS_MODULE_ip_tables
177    default n
178config DS_MODULE_ipt_MASQUERADE
179    bool "ipt_MASQUERADE.ko"
180    select DS_MODULE_iptable_nat
181    default n
182config DS_MODULE_ipt_mip
183    bool "ipt_mip.ko"
184    select DS_MODULE_ip_tables
185    default n
186config DS_MODULE_ipt_multiport
187    bool "ipt_multiport.ko"
188    select DS_MODULE_ip_tables
189    default n
190config DS_MODULE_ipt_psd
191    bool "ipt_psd.ko"
192    select DS_MODULE_ip_tables
193    default n
194config DS_MODULE_ipt_record_rpc
195    bool "ipt_record_rpc.ko"
196    select DS_MODULE_ip_conntrack_rpc_tcp
197    select DS_MODULE_ip_conntrack_rpc_udp
198    select DS_MODULE_ip_tables
199    default n
200config DS_MODULE_ipt_REDIRECT
201    bool "ipt_REDIRECT.ko"
202    select DS_MODULE_iptable_nat
203    default n
204config DS_MODULE_ipt_REJECT
205    bool "ipt_REJECT.ko"
206    select DS_MODULE_ip_tables
207    default n
208config DS_MODULE_ipt_ROUTE
209    bool "ipt_ROUTE.ko"
210    select DS_MODULE_ip_tables
211    default n
212config DS_MODULE_ipt_state
213    bool "ipt_state.ko"
214    select DS_MODULE_ip_conntrack
215    select DS_MODULE_ip_tables
216    default n
217config DS_MODULE_ipt_tcpmss
218    bool "ipt_tcpmss.ko"
219    select DS_MODULE_ip_tables
220    default n
221config DS_MODULE_ipt_TCPMSS
222    bool "ipt_TCPMSS.ko"
223    select DS_MODULE_ip_tables
224    default n
225config DS_MODULE_ipt_tos
226    bool "ipt_tos.ko"
227    select DS_MODULE_ip_tables
228    default n
229config DS_MODULE_ipt_TOS
230    bool "ipt_TOS.ko"
231    select DS_MODULE_ip_tables
232    default n
233config DS_MODULE_ipt_ttl
234    bool "ipt_ttl.ko"
235    select DS_MODULE_ip_tables
236    default n
237endmenu
238
239config DS_PACKAGE_IPTABLES_SHARED_LIBS
240    bool "Iptables shared libraries"
241    requires DS_PACKAGE_IPTABLES
242    default n
243    help
244        Shared Libraries for iptables
245       
246        Please note that some kernel modules have corresponding shared libraries
247        and vice versa, so please make sure to select both of them, if they are
248        needed for your purpose.
249
250menu "Select shared libraries"
251    requires DS_PACKAGE_IPTABLES_SHARED_LIBS
252config DS_LIB_libipt_addrtype
253    bool "libipt_addrtype.so"
254    default n
255config DS_LIB_libipt_ah
256    bool "libipt_ah.so"
257    default n
258config DS_LIB_libipt_CLASSIFY
259    bool "libipt_CLASSIFY.so"
260    default n
261config DS_LIB_libipt_comment
262    bool "libipt_comment.so"
263    default n
264config DS_LIB_libipt_connlimit
265    bool "libipt_connlimit.so"
266    default n
267config DS_LIB_libipt_connmark
268    bool "libipt_connmark.so"
269    default n
270config DS_LIB_libipt_CONNMARK
271    bool "libipt_CONNMARK.so"
272    default n
273config DS_LIB_libipt_conntrack
274    bool "libipt_conntrack.so"
275    default n
276config DS_LIB_libipt_DNAT
277    bool "libipt_DNAT.so"
278    default n
279config DS_LIB_libipt_dscp
280    bool "libipt_dscp.so"
281    default n
282config DS_LIB_libipt_DSCP
283    bool "libipt_DSCP.so"
284    default n
285config DS_LIB_libipt_ecn
286    bool "libipt_ecn.so"
287    default n
288config DS_LIB_libipt_ECN
289    bool "libipt_ECN.so"
290    default n
291config DS_LIB_libipt_esp
292    bool "libipt_esp.so"
293    default n
294config DS_LIB_libipt_hashlimit
295    bool "libipt_hashlimit.so"
296    default n
297config DS_LIB_libipt_helper
298    bool "libipt_helper.so"
299    default n
300config DS_LIB_libipt_icmp
301    bool "libipt_icmp.so"
302    default n
303config DS_LIB_libipt_ipp2p
304    bool "libipt_ipp2p.so"
305    default n
306config DS_LIB_libipt_iprange
307    bool "libipt_iprange.so"
308    default n
309config DS_LIB_libipt_length
310    bool "libipt_length.so"
311    default n
312config DS_LIB_libipt_limit
313    bool "libipt_limit.so"
314    default n
315config DS_LIB_libipt_LOG
316    bool "libipt_LOG.so"
317    default n
318config DS_LIB_libipt_mac
319    bool "libipt_mac.so"
320    default n
321config DS_LIB_libipt_mark
322    bool "libipt_mark.so"
323    default n
324config DS_LIB_libipt_MARK
325    bool "libipt_MARK.so"
326    default n
327config DS_LIB_libipt_MASQUERADE
328    bool "libipt_MASQUERADE.so"
329    default n
330config DS_LIB_libipt_MIRROR
331    bool "libipt_MIRROR.so"
332    default n
333config DS_LIB_libipt_multiport
334    bool "libipt_multiport.so"
335    default n
336config DS_LIB_libipt_NETMAP
337    bool "libipt_NETMAP.so"
338    default n
339config DS_LIB_libipt_NFQUEUE
340    bool "libipt_NFQUEUE.so"
341    default n
342config DS_LIB_libipt_NOTRACK
343    bool "libipt_NOTRACK.so"
344    default n
345config DS_LIB_libipt_owner
346    bool "libipt_owner.so"
347    default n
348config DS_LIB_libipt_physdev
349    bool "libipt_physdev.so"
350    default n
351config DS_LIB_libipt_pkttype
352    bool "libipt_pkttype.so"
353    default n
354config DS_LIB_libipt_policy
355    bool "libipt_policy.so"
356    default n
357config DS_LIB_libipt_realm
358    bool "libipt_realm.so"
359    default n
360config DS_LIB_libipt_REDIRECT
361    bool "libipt_REDIRECT.so"
362    default n
363config DS_LIB_libipt_REJECT
364    bool "libipt_REJECT.so"
365    default n
366config DS_LIB_libipt_rpc
367    bool "libipt_rpc.so"
368    default n
369config DS_LIB_libipt_SAME
370    bool "libipt_SAME.so"
371    default n
372config DS_LIB_libipt_sctp
373    bool "libipt_sctp.so"
374    default n
375config DS_LIB_libipt_SNAT
376    bool "libipt_SNAT.so"
377    default n
378config DS_LIB_libipt_standard
379    bool "libipt_standard.so"
380    default n
381config DS_LIB_libipt_state
382    bool "libipt_state.so"
383    default n
384config DS_LIB_libipt_TARPIT
385    bool "libipt_TARPIT.so"
386    default n
387config DS_LIB_libipt_tcpmss
388    bool "libipt_tcpmss.so"
389    default n
390config DS_LIB_libipt_TCPMSS
391    bool "libipt_TCPMSS.so"
392    default n
393config DS_LIB_libipt_tcp
394    bool "libipt_tcp.so"
395    default n
396config DS_LIB_libipt_tos
397    bool "libipt_tos.so"
398    default n
399config DS_LIB_libipt_TOS
400    bool "libipt_TOS.so"
401    default n
402config DS_LIB_libipt_TRACE
403    bool "libipt_TRACE.so"
404    default n
405config DS_LIB_libipt_ttl
406    bool "libipt_ttl.so"
407    default n
408config DS_LIB_libipt_TTL
409    bool "libipt_TTL.so"
410    default n
411config DS_LIB_libipt_udp
412    bool "libipt_udp.so"
413    default n
414config DS_LIB_libipt_ULOG
415    bool "libipt_ULOG.so"
416    default n
417config DS_LIB_libipt_unclean
418    bool "libipt_unclean.so"
419    default n
420endmenu
Hinweis: Hilfe zum Repository-Browser finden Sie in TracBrowser.